Transaction 152796bd900268327079544a6fb32bd44e509664b67135bdadf6d828e3ede7a8
1 Input
1 Output
-
152796bd900268327079544a6fb32bd44e509664b67135bdadf6d828e3ede7a8:0
- value
- 99992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 753818085d452cb6f33ad91cf4017e358dfbea1f OP_EQUAL
- address
- 3CNpBTZrLM9uin6WmGXQEcejg8kph3L95s